跨平台、开源、高性能。通过声明式规则,将网络决策权完全交还给你。
Clash 诞生于对灵活网络管控的需求,它不仅仅是一个代理入口,更是一个基于策略的流量调度中枢。核心采用 Go 语言编写,在保证极低资源占用的同时,提供极高的并发处理能力。
与传统代理不同,Clash 通过一份可读性极强的 YAML 配置文件,允许你根据域名、IP 段、地理位置乃至操作系统进程,精细地决定每一个连接的去向——是经由代理转发、直连还是拦截。这种“规则即代码”的理念,让网络管理变得透明且可追溯。
从个人用户想在浏览和游戏间自动分流,到开发者需要调试特定域名的网络请求,Clash 都能提供恰到好处的支持。项目本身完全开源,并拥有活跃的社区生态,持续适配最新的协议与需求。
立即下载无缝对接 Shadowsocks、VMess、Trojan、Hysteria 及标准 HTTP/SOCKS 代理,满足各类服务节点接入。
支持域名通配、IPCIDR 范围、GEOIP 国家码、进程名等匹配条件,并可组合逻辑,构建任意复杂的分流策略。
无论你使用的是 Windows 笔记本、macOS 工作站、Linux 服务器,还是 Android 手机、OpenWrt 路由器,Clash 都提供相似的核心与配置语法。
内置 TUN 虚拟网卡支持,无需为每个应用单独设置代理,即可实现系统级全局流量接管,兼容所有软件。
配合 Clash Verge、Clash for Windows 等社区 GUI,可直观监控实时流量、延迟测试、一键切换节点,降低操作门槛。
提供内置流量统计、实时连接跟踪与日志输出,方便你诊断网络状况、掌握代理使用情况。
1. 获取最新 Windows 安装包(通常为 .exe 或 .7z 格式)。
2. 如为安装程序,双击后按指引完成;如为压缩包,请解压至纯英文路径(如 D:\Clash),右击 clash.exe 选择“以管理员身份运行”以确保驱动安装权限。
3. 运行后任务栏出现 Clash 图标,即可通过右键菜单或浏览器访问 http://clash.razord.top 进行管理。
1. 下载对应 Apple Silicon 或 Intel 芯片的 .dmg 文件。
2. 打开磁盘映像,将 Clash 应用图标拖拽至“应用程序”文件夹。
3. 首次启动时,若提示“无法打开”,需前往“系统设置”->“隐私与安全性”中点击“仍要打开”并确认授权。
1. 通过 GitHub 或可信渠道下载最新 APK 文件。
2. 安装后打开应用,点击“配置”列表,可粘贴订阅链接或选择本地 .yaml 文件。
3. 返回主页,点击“启动”按钮,并同意系统 VPN 权限请求,稍等片刻即可生效。
为确保 TUN 模式与系统代理修改正常,建议首次运行或更新后,以管理员身份启动一次以安装必要的虚拟网卡。日常使用则普通权限足矣。配置文件建议备份至云端,方便多设备同步。
Clash 采用 YAML 格式组织配置,结构清晰,核心元素分为四层:
mixed-port: 7890
allow-lan: false
mode: Rule
log-level: info
proxies:
- name: "示例节点"
type: ss
server: 1.2.3.4
port: 12345
cipher: chacha20-ietf-poly1305
password: "你的密码"
proxy-groups:
- name: "默认通道"
type: select
proxies:
- "示例节点"
- DIRECT
rules:
- DOMAIN-SUFFIX,google.com,默认通道
- DOMAIN-KEYWORD,netflix,默认通道
- GEOIP,CN,DIRECT
- MATCH,默认通道
浏览完整配置手册
选择适合你设备的客户端版本:
目前推荐使用 Clash Verge 作为跨平台 GUI(基于 Tauri + Rust,支持新协议),或 Clash for Windows(经典稳定)。以下链接将跳转至官方发布页面。